FAFSA Completion Workshop

Academic and College Counseling is hosting a FAFSA Completion Workshop on November 6 and 8 for senior families who would like assistance completing this financial aid application. FAFSA stands for Free Application for Federal Student Aid and is used by all post-secondary institutions receiving federal aid and even many outside of the country.
If needed, parents are welcome to bring in their 2018 tax forms and we will help complete the application fully. Before coming, please make sure both parent and student create an FSA ID. Students should NOT use their Valor email address. In addition, both should have access to their Social Security number and driver's license number.
